If you’re considering replacing your old boiler, you may want to consider upgrading to a heat pump Heat pumps are becoming an increasingly popular choice for heating and cooling homes, as they are more energy-efficient and environmentally friendly than traditional heating systems In this article, we will explore the benefits of replacing your boiler with a heat pump and why it could be the perfect choice for your home.

First and foremost, one of the main reasons why homeowners choose to replace their boilers with heat pumps is their energy efficiency Heat pumps are known for their ability to transfer heat from one place to another, rather than generating heat through burning fossil fuels like boilers do This means that heat pumps can provide the same level of warmth in your home using significantly less energy, resulting in lower utility bills and reduced carbon emissions.

In addition to their energy efficiency, heat pumps also offer a more consistent and even level of heating throughout your home Unlike traditional boilers that can create hot and cold spots, heat pumps distribute heat more evenly, creating a comfortable living environment in every room of your house This can lead to increased comfort for you and your family, as well as a more pleasant living experience overall.

Another benefit of replacing your boiler with a heat pump is the potential for savings on maintenance and repair costs Boilers can be expensive to maintain and repair, especially as they age and start to develop issues Heat pumps, on the other hand, require less maintenance and have fewer components that can break down, resulting in lower repair costs over time By switching to a heat pump, you can not only save money on your energy bills but also on maintenance and repair expenses.

This means that by investing in a heat pump now, you can enjoy reliable heating and cooling in your home for many years to come In comparison, boilers typically have a lifespan of around 10-15 years, meaning that you may need to replace your boiler sooner than a heat pump.

Additionally, heat pumps offer the added benefit of providing both heating and cooling capabilities in one system This means that you can use your heat pump to keep your home warm in the winter and cool in the summer, eliminating the need for separate heating and cooling systems By consolidating your heating and cooling needs into one efficient system, you can save space, reduce installation costs, and simplify your home’s HVAC setup.

When it comes to installation, replacing your boiler with a heat pump is a relatively straightforward process that can be completed by a qualified HVAC technician While there will be upfront costs associated with purchasing and installing a heat pump, many homeowners find that the long-term benefits outweigh the initial investment In fact, some energy-efficient heat pumps may be eligible for rebates or incentives from utility companies or government programs, further offsetting the cost of installation.
